How to Create Responsive Layouts With Cavalry

Chris Hardcastle shows how to easily create responsive layouts with Cavalry using Layout Groups.

Responsive layouts are a staple in motion design since there are many resolution outputs today. Cavalry has tried to match the industry trend since its inception. While you could always create a responsive composition with Cavalry using composition constraints, Layout Groups adds more flexibility to that workflow.

Check out this quick tutorial, the Scene Group’s Chris Hardcastle, that shows how to work with Layout Groups to create responsive layouts.
